February marks the beginning of the first ever Indie Dev's competition. While plans are forming together (and even a podcast!), this is our first kick-off to competitions and hopefully a lot more content to help out the Indie community.

The rules of the competition are simple:

Draw your favorite Indie or Standalone game in action!

This could be an action scene, environment, or even a character sketch!

Anyone can enter but the deadline is March 1st!

Prizes for winning include: Bragging rights! We really don't have the money to afford physical prizes, but you can be
sure your art and your selected game will get publicity.

Open discussion is available on the Indie Dev's Moddb forums, to answer any questions and for artists to show off what they've created so far. The full list of rules will also be listed.

Good luck!
